Fundamental domain for the Markoff-Hurwitz equation

Combinatorics 2023-12-19 v2 Number Theory

Abstract

For integers a0a\neq0, kk, and n3n\geq3, we consider the Markoff-Hurwitz equation given by x11++xn2ax1xn=kx_1^1+\cdots+x_n^2-ax_1\cdots x_n=k. By defining graphs associated with a height function and by using their properties, we find an exact fundamental domain for a symmetric group generated by involution maps sending (x1,,xn)(x_1,\dots,x_n) to (x1,,ax1xi1xi+1xnxi,,xn)(x_1,\dots,ax_1\cdots x_{i-1}x_{i+1}\cdots x_n-x_i,\dots,x_n), permutations, and double sign changes on the set of integral solutions for the Markoff-Hurwitz equation.
